summaryrefslogtreecommitdiffstats
path: root/RepositoryExternal.mk
diff options
context:
space:
mode:
authorDavid Tardon <dtardon@redhat.com>2014-02-09 21:19:07 +0100
committerDavid Tardon <dtardon@redhat.com>2014-02-09 21:19:07 +0100
commit864f775189c23053bfa6ce8fb051dbc0d71929d9 (patch)
treef83f0100be54ebacefddffc1ad06ec7910e5de94 /RepositoryExternal.mk
parentcoverity#1169804 Unchecked return value (diff)
downloadcore-864f775189c23053bfa6ce8fb051dbc0d71929d9.tar.gz
core-864f775189c23053bfa6ce8fb051dbc0d71929d9.zip
move glew to libs section
Change-Id: I1e6a4b025b945fc725738303c499c0ea44f9c8a6
Diffstat (limited to 'RepositoryExternal.mk')
-rw-r--r--RepositoryExternal.mk68
1 files changed, 34 insertions, 34 deletions
diff --git a/RepositoryExternal.mk b/RepositoryExternal.mk
index 0c48bf256908..d0cb1fb3fad5 100644
--- a/RepositoryExternal.mk
+++ b/RepositoryExternal.mk
@@ -126,40 +126,6 @@ endef
endif
-ifeq ($(SYSTEM_GLEW),YES)
-
-define gb_LinkTarget__use_glew
-$(call gb_LinkTarget_set_include,$(1),\
- $$(INCLUDE) \
- $(GLEW_CFLAGS) \
-)
-$(call gb_LinkTarget_add_libs,$(1),$(GLEW_LIBS))
-
-endef
-
-else
-
-define gb_LinkTarget__use_glew
-$(call gb_LinkTarget_use_external_project,$(1),glew)
-$(call gb_LinkTarget_set_include,$(1),\
- -I$(call gb_UnpackedTarball_get_dir,glew/include) \
- $$(INCLUDE) \
-)
-
-ifeq ($(COM),MSC)
-$(call gb_LinkTarget_add_libs,$(1),\
- $(call gb_UnpackedTarball_get_dir,glew)/lib/$(if $(MSVC_USE_DEBUG_RUNTIME),Debug/Win32/glew32d.lib,Release/Win32/glew32.lib) \
-)
-else
-$(call gb_LinkTarget_add_libs,$(1),\
- -L$(call gb_UnpackedTarball_get_dir,glew)/lib/ -lGLEW \
-)
-endif
-
-endef
-
-endif
-
ifeq ($(SYSTEM_GLM),YES)
gb_LinkTarget__use_glm_headers :=
@@ -249,6 +215,40 @@ endef
endif
+ifeq ($(SYSTEM_GLEW),YES)
+
+define gb_LinkTarget__use_glew
+$(call gb_LinkTarget_set_include,$(1),\
+ $$(INCLUDE) \
+ $(GLEW_CFLAGS) \
+)
+$(call gb_LinkTarget_add_libs,$(1),$(GLEW_LIBS))
+
+endef
+
+else
+
+define gb_LinkTarget__use_glew
+$(call gb_LinkTarget_use_external_project,$(1),glew)
+$(call gb_LinkTarget_set_include,$(1),\
+ -I$(call gb_UnpackedTarball_get_dir,glew/include) \
+ $$(INCLUDE) \
+)
+
+ifeq ($(COM),MSC)
+$(call gb_LinkTarget_add_libs,$(1),\
+ $(call gb_UnpackedTarball_get_dir,glew)/lib/$(if $(MSVC_USE_DEBUG_RUNTIME),Debug/Win32/glew32d.lib,Release/Win32/glew32.lib) \
+)
+else
+$(call gb_LinkTarget_add_libs,$(1),\
+ -L$(call gb_UnpackedTarball_get_dir,glew)/lib/ -lGLEW \
+)
+endif
+
+endef
+
+endif
+
define gb_LinkTarget__use_iconv
$(call gb_LinkTarget_add_libs,$(1),-liconv)